Durian Milkshake

I usually do not review drink stalls, since most drink stalls are pretty similar. However, when I was looking for a drink after my dinner, saw this stall selling durian milkshare, and decided to try it. Actually, many years back, I remember drinking the durian milkshake around this area too, just that I dun remember where exactly it is. I guess this is probably the same one I had many years back, before this place was renovated. The durian milkshake comes in either $2 or $3. Well, as usual, I went with the $3 one. :) Like the fruit juice at the stalls at ABC Brickworks, for $3, you actually get quite a BIG glass. Personally, I enjoyed every bit of the durian milkshake, and can even taste the fibre from the durian flesh in it! :P BTW, this place also have mango milkshake too, maybe might try that next time round too. So for those happen to be there, might want to check out the durian milkshare at this stall :)

PS. For those who knows about the durian milkshake, before it was renovated, was it at the corner stall?
